Durability Meets Design
Silver pendant lights typically feature finishes like brushed nickel, chrome, or anodized aluminum. These materials resist tarnishing, corrosion, and wear better than many other finishes. For contractors, this means fewer warranty claims and less time spent addressing client complaints about fixture degradation.
Durability also translates to less frequent replacements, which is a selling point when advising clients on long-term lighting solutions. A fixture that maintains its look and function over time reduces maintenance calls and enhances customer satisfaction, ultimately saving contractors time and money. Installation Efficiency: Speeding Up the Process
Time is money on any job site. Pendant light silver fixtures often come with standardized mounting systems and pre-wired components that simplify installation. This reduces the complexity of wiring and alignment, allowing contractors to complete projects faster without sacrificing quality. The streamlined process not only enhances productivity but also contributes to a smoother workflow, enabling teams to tackle multiple installations in a single day, which is particularly beneficial for larger commercial projects.
Pre-Assembled Components
Many silver pendant lights arrive partially assembled, with bulbs, shades, and mounting brackets already attached or easy to connect. This minimizes the number of steps and tools required during installation. Contractors can spend less time on fiddly assembly and more on ensuring proper placement and wiring. Furthermore, the reduction in assembly time can lead to fewer errors, as the likelihood of misalignment or incorrect wiring diminishes when components are designed to fit together seamlessly. This efficiency not only saves time but also enhances safety on the job site, as workers can focus on the installation process rather than troubleshooting unexpected issues.
Universal Compatibility
Silver pendant lights frequently use common socket types and mounting standards, making them compatible with a wide range of electrical boxes and ceiling types. This universality reduces the need for custom adapters or additional parts, cutting down on procurement delays and installation headaches. Energy Efficiency and Bulb Compatibility
Many silver pendant fixtures are designed to accommodate energy-efficient LED bulbs. LEDs consume less power and last significantly longer than incandescent or halogen bulbs, reducing energy bills and bulb replacement frequency. For contractors, specifying LED-compatible silver pendants can be a strong selling point that benefits clients financially over time. Maintenance and Longevity: Saving Time After the Job Is Done
Maintenance is often an afterthought during installation, but it significantly impacts client satisfaction and repeat business. Silver pendant lights’ easy-to-clean surfaces and durable finishes reduce the time and effort needed for upkeep.
Simple Cleaning Requirements
Unlike brass or copper fixtures that require specialized cleaning products, silver finishes can usually be maintained with mild soap and water. This simplicity benefits both contractors offering maintenance services and clients managing their own lighting.
Long-Term Appearance Retention
Silver pendant lights resist fingerprints, smudges, and discoloration better than many alternatives. This keeps spaces looking polished and professional longer, reducing the frequency of touch-ups or replacements and saving contractors time on follow-up visits.
